After WC snub, Kolkata gets 3 internationals

As per the itinerary decided by the Board of Control for Cricket in India on Saturday, Kolkata will host two matches -- an ODI and the lone Twenty20 International -- during the England series scheduled for October. Apart from Kolkata, Mumbai, Mohali, Hyderabad and Delhi are the other four venues for the ODIs against England.

Kolkata will also host a Test match during the home series against the West Indies to begin in November. Mumbai and Delhi will host the other two Tests in the three-match series. The exact schedule of the five ODIs against the Caribbean side will be announced later.

The five-match ODI series against England is likely to begin on October 13 in Kolkata, followed by Mumbai (October 16), Mohali (October 19), Hyderabad (October 22) and Delhi (October 26), while the lone T20 match will be held on October 28.

The sources added that Delhi’s Feroze Shah Kotla ground will host the first Test against the West Indies from November 6-10, followed by the second Test in Kolkata (Nov 14-18) and Mumbai (Nov 22-26).

Mumbai’s Wankhede Stadium, Delhi’s Feroze Shah Kotla had declined to host Tests during earlier seasons due to the renovation work in the lead up to the World Cup.
